Considering the nature of PBEM's : Slow, time consuming, a lot of steady commitment, I agree with the general sentiment at Apolyton that cheating should be punished. It wastes people's valuable time, not to mention eroding the trust that everyone else tries to build. Therefore, if someone cheated in this or any other PBEM I was in, I would want some justice. I imagine that person would be branded a cheater, and would find it hard to get any games going, which is the worst punishment. Personally, I'd be willing to continue playing if the player apologized and was convincing in stating that it wouldn't happen again, but I wouldn't expect that of everyone else. I'd be prepared for the game to die right then and there.
I guess there are a few scenarios though. For instance, what if the cheater decided they were sorry for their actions and came forward before being discovered? I'd be likely to accept their pleas for understanding in that case.
Case 2: Cheater is discovered and denies it. Bad bad bad. If the evidence is good, I'd have to go with 'Brand a Cheater', report to admin. Of course, it would really stink if someone hacked the save and made it look like someone else was cheating. But what can one do?
Case 3: Cheater is discovered and plays it off as all in good fun, but is understanding of everyone being disappointed and promises to discontinue or get a sub, or anything not to hurt the game any further. Again, I'd probably accept that.
Case 4: Cheater is discovered and is not convincing about discontinuing behavior. This is the most infuriating because some of us would accept their explanation and others wouldn't. Game would be dead.
In any case, I'd hope someone accused of cheating would find a replacement and otherwise try to keep the game fun for those remaining

Anyways, my $0.02 would be that although I have only been playing SMAC(X) PBEM's for about 2.5 years now, why because I set up a lot of PBEM's I am exposed to what I see as tendencies in players signing up for various games. Esentially it has been my observation that (for the most part) new players tend to play against new players, more experienced players tend to look for more advanced games and competititors (i.e. other players that have grown out of playing against other newb's), and the best players seek each other out for the penultimate in the PBEM experience.
One of the criteria for moving on into these higher echelon games is a player's reputation. If a player develops a reputation for not pushing turns in a timely manner, easily getting upset, or cheating , then odds are that word will get around, and since as someone else has already stated a lot of effort is put ino a PBEM, why most players will outright shun playing against a player with a (for whatever reason) poor reputation. Thus this player is consigned to at most playing against noobs, or worse, against others of his ilk. I am also inclined to say that I as a CMN am less likely to want to set up a game for a person of this nature (i.e. poor turn pusher, berates other players, cheats, etc.). Now as far as the first two categoires (poor turn pushing, berating or otherwise defaming other players), why these are pretty easy to notice, both from a players perspective, as well as a CMN's. As far as cheating is concerned, why it takes a much more careful scrutiny of a game to realize if a player is cheating or not. Suffice it to say that in some cases it is almost impossible to catch a person who cheats.
However, if a person is caught, by whatever means, why it would be my observation that since our community is very small that word would circulate very quickly in regards to this, and the player caught cheating would find himself between a rock and a hard place as far as what judgement our community as a whole passed on that player: I think the equivalent would be "The Black Spot", IMO.......
